Aston Villa striker Andi Weimann is full of praise for manager Paul Lambert.
Weimann is impressed with the rebuilding job of Lambert, who has made major changes to the playing squad in a short space of time.
He told Villa's website: "He's brilliant to work with. He's doing an unbelievable job when you look at it.
"He's completely changed the team. From when he arrived, he's transformed the look of the squad.
"That's not easy - doing that, being competitive and winning football matches but he has managed that superbly.
"We're now sitting 12th in the table in his second season in charge. I know it's very tight but we feel positive about our position and the remaining weeks to come. We have progressed as a group, definitely.
"I know we have had some great wins and some frustrating defeats but when you look at it overall, you can see how far we have come as a group.
"We are determined to stay up there in the table and push forward now.
"I can't see how the gaffer could have done any better. He's done a top job."
